Transaction 75c64e07f9a2bde7a12693b51821470058a8ebc6adc5a31b3ab923b23659781d

2 Input
2 Outputs
  • 75c64e07f9a2bde7a12693b51821470058a8ebc6adc5a31b3ab923b23659781d:0
  • value  268522
    address  34Tj96fX4J7TVm4c3DviEdSFpCzPFJ5HvN
  • 75c64e07f9a2bde7a12693b51821470058a8ebc6adc5a31b3ab923b23659781d:1
  • value  80770
    address  bc1qg5xvxz90fmh8y0j5xjzzpnwfuqn8v8ck7qlysa